Top 10 Tips for Mastering Inferno in CS2
Mastering Inferno in CS2 requires a blend of strategy, communication, and map knowledge. To get you started, here are the top 10 tips that will help elevate your gameplay:
- Understand map control: Focus on key areas like Banana and Mid; controlling these spots is vital for map dominance.
- Utilize your nades: Smoke grenades can block vision, while flashbangs can disorient enemies during pushes. Practice your grenade throws to gain the upper hand.
- Communicate with your team: Callouts are essential in Inferno. Use the correct terminology for locations to ensure your teammates know where the action is.
Moreover, mastering gunplay and movement will significantly enhance your effectiveness on Inferno. Top tips include:
- Positioning: Always find better angles to engage enemies. Utilize off-angles to catch opponents by surprise.
- Play the economy: Managing your team's economy is crucial. Don’t go for unnecessary buys; instead, save for vital rounds.
- Adapt your playstyle: Learn to switch between aggressive and defensive tactics based on your opponents' behavior.

Common Mistakes to Avoid on Inferno: A CS2 Guide
When playing on Inferno, it's crucial to understand the layout and common pitfalls that can lead to mistakes. One of the most prevalent errors is overextending on the map. Players often push aggressively into choke points like Banana or Middle, which can leave them exposed to enemy crossfire. To prevent this, it's vital to assess your positioning and communicate with your team to ensure proper coverage and control of key areas. A well-coordinated team can leverage the map’s strengths to gain the upper hand, so make sure to avoid isolated engagements that can easily turn the tide against you.
Another common mistake on Inferno is neglecting utility usage. Players often forget to use grenades effectively, especially smoke and flashbangs, which are pivotal in controlling sightlines and executing strategies. For example, not throwing a smoke at CT Spawn while executing an A-site attack can lead to devastating losses. Utilize your utility to block enemy sightlines and create space for your teammates. Remember, successful teams coordinate their utility usage to maintain map control and reduce enemy visibility. Always prioritize this to improve your overall performance on Inferno.
How to Utilize Smoke Grenades Effectively on Inferno
In Counter-Strike: Global Offensive, utilizing smoke grenades effectively on the map Inferno can often be the key to winning rounds. One of the most strategic uses is to block sight lines during an attack on either the B site or the A site. For instance, when pushing Banana, throwing a smoke grenade at the top of the stairs can obscure the vision of defenders holding from Coffins. This allows your team to advance without fear of being picked off. Similarly, when pushing towards A site, a well-placed smoke grenade at the Arch area can limit the impact of defenders and create opportunities for entry fraggers.
Additionally, coordinating smoke grenade usage with your team can enhance the effectiveness of this tactic. Consider employing a two-pronged approach, where one player throws a smoke to block Library while another covers the Main area. This strategy can create confusion among the defenders and force them into unfavorable positions. Always remember to communicate with your team about your smoke plans; for instance, using in-game voice lines to inform teammates when you are deploying a smoke grenade can ensure everyone is on the same page. Mastering the art of smoke grenade usage on Inferno can significantly increase your chances of success in CS:GO.
